How to install

Generate locally (recommended)

You can generate type annotations for aiobotocore package locally with mypy-boto3-builder. Use uv for build isolation.

  1. Run mypy-boto3-builder in your package root directory: uvx --with 'aiobotocore==3.4.0' mypy-boto3-builder
  2. Select aiobotocore AWS SDK.
  3. Add CloudControlApi service.
  4. Use provided commands to install generated packages.

From PyPI with pip

Install types-aiobotocore for CloudControlApi service.

# install with aiobotocore type annotations
python -m pip install 'types-aiobotocore[cloudcontrol]'

# Lite version does not provide session.client/resource overloads
# it is more RAM-friendly, but requires explicit type annotations
python -m pip install 'types-aiobotocore-lite[cloudcontrol]'

# standalone installation
python -m pip install types-aiobotocore-cloudcontrol

How to uninstall

python -m pip uninstall -y types-aiobotocore-cloudcontrol

Pylint compatibility

It is totally safe to use TYPE_CHECKING flag in order to avoid types-aiobotocore-cloudcontrol dependency in production. However, there is an issue in pylint that it complains about undefined variables. To fix it, set all types to object in non-TYPE_CHECKING mode.

from typing import TYPE_CHECKING

if TYPE_CHECKING:
    from types_aiobotocore_ec2 import EC2Client, EC2ServiceResource
    from types_aiobotocore_ec2.waiters import BundleTaskCompleteWaiter
    from types_aiobotocore_ec2.paginators import DescribeVolumesPaginator
else:
    EC2Client = object
    EC2ServiceResource = object
    BundleTaskCompleteWaiter = object
    DescribeVolumesPaginator = object

...

Explicit type annotations

Client annotations

CloudControlApiClient provides annotations for session.create_client("cloudcontrol").

from aiobotocore.session import get_session

from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ol import CloudControlApiClient

session = get_session()
async with session.create_client("cloudcontrol") as client:
    client: CloudControlApiClient
    # now client usage is checked by mypy and IDE should provide code completion

Paginators annotations

types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.paginator module contains type annotations for all paginators.

from aiobotocore.session import get_session

from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ol import CloudControlApiClient
from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.paginator import (
    ListResourceRequestsPaginator,
    ListResourcesPaginator,
)

session = get_session()
async with session.create_client("cloudcontrol") as client:
    client: CloudControlApiClient

    # Explicit type annotations are optional here
    # Types should be correctly discovered by mypy and IDEs
    list_resource_requests_paginator: ListResourceRequestsPaginator = client.get_paginator(
        "list_resource_requests"
    )
    list_resources_paginator: ListResourcesPaginator = client.get_paginator("list_resources")

Waiters annotations

types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.waiter module contains type annotations for all waiters.

from aiobotocore.session import get_session

from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.client import CloudControlApiClient
from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.waiter import ResourceRequestSuccessWaiter

session = get_session()
async with session.create_client("cloudcontrol") as client:
    client: CloudControlApiClient

    # Explicit type annotations are optional here
    # Types should be correctly discovered by mypy and IDEs
    resource_request_success_waiter: ResourceRequestSuccessWaiter = client.get_waiter(
        "resource_request_success"
    )

Literals

types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.literals module contains literals extracted from shapes that can be used in user code for type checking.

Full list of CloudControlApi Literals can be found in docs.

from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.literals import HandlerErrorCodeType


def check_value(value: HandlerErrorCodeType) -> bool: ...

Type definitions

types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.type_defs module contains structures and shapes assembled to typed dictionaries and unions for additional type checking.

Full list of CloudControlApi TypeDefs can be found in docs.

# TypedDict usage example
from types_aiobotocore_cloudcontrol.type_defs import CancelResourceRequestInputTypeDef


def get_value() -> CancelResourceRequestInputTypeDef:
    return {
        "RequestToken": ...,
    }

How it works

Fully automated mypy-boto3-builder carefully generates type annotations for each service, patiently waiting for aiobotocore updates. It delivers drop-in type annotations for you and makes sure that:

  • All available aiobotocore services are covered.
  • Each public class and method of every aiobotocore service gets valid type annotations extracted from botocore schemas.
  • Type annotations include up-to-date documentation.
  • Link to documentation is provided for every method.
  • Code is processed by ruff for readability.
